Description
A title centered on sky observation suggests a composition where the upper portion of the print carries particular expressive weight — perhaps a view upward from a narrow lane between traditional buildings, or an open rural prospect where the sky dominates the pictorial field. Nishijima's technical strengths align well with such a subject: gradated bokashi in multiple tones can render the complexity of cloud formations or the diffuse luminosity of an overcast day. Framing sky through architectural elements — tiled rooflines, projecting eaves, gate posts — would give the composition the geometric structure characteristic of his work while directing the viewer's attention upward, invoking the Japanese habit of reading seasonal meaning into atmospheric conditions.
